In statistical physics … WebSep 16, 2024 · Although mass and volume are both extensive properties, their ratio is an important intensive property called density (\(\rho\)). Density is defined as mass per unit volume and is usually expressed in grams per cubic centimeter (g/cm 3). As mass increases in a given volume, density also increases. Extensive properties are those that change as the size of an object changes. The extensive properties scale directly with size, i.e. if the size of a system doubles, the value of an extensive property simply doubles as well.
